    More RNC bait-and-switch shenanigans:

    "Three NYC public housing tenants said they were tricked into appearing in a Republican National Convention video. Lynne Patton, a HUD official, interviewed them for the video, which they thought would be used to highlight issues in public housing."

    https://www.nytimes.com/2020/08/28/nyregion/nyc-tenants-rnc-video-trump.html

    “I am not a Trump supporter,” one of the tenants said, adding that she was furious that her interview with a government official was used for the convention.
